Wellington College Prep is a warm, vibrant and forward-looking community where children are encouraged to develop curiosity, confidence and character in everything they do. Our staff play a vital role in shaping this experience, working collaboratively to create an environment in which every child feels supported, valued and inspired. Located in Crowthorne, Berkshire, with train and bus links providing easy access to transport connections, the Prep School benefits from the exceptional setting and resources of the wider Wellington College estate.

We are now seeking a skilled and personable School Administrator to join our busy School Office. This is an important role at the heart of the Prep School, providing high-quality administrative support that helps the school run smoothly each day. You will be a welcoming presence for families and visitors, a reliable point of contact for staff, and a thoughtful and proactive partner in ensuring our processes remain organised and efficient.

The role involves supporting a wide variety of school operations, including:

  • supporting admissions activity
  • coordinating parent communication
  • coordinating events
  • maintaining accurate pupil records
  • assisting with reception cover when required
  • contributing to a warm and professional first impression for families and visitors

The ability to prioritise effectively, communicate clearly and handle confidential information with care will be essential to your success.

Joining a thriving boarding and day school community brings rewarding opportunities to engage in wider school life. You will work closely with colleagues across teaching, pastoral and operational areas, collaborating to support the Prep School's commitment to exceptional care and high standards. We also encourage all staff to embrace professional development, providing opportunities that enable you to grow your skills and confidence within your role.

This is a wonderful chance to be part of a supportive team, contribute meaningfully to the experiences of pupils and families, and play a key role in the continued success of Wellington College Prep.

Safeguarding, Wellbeing
Wellington College Prep is committed to safeguarding and promoting the welfare of children and young people. The successful applicant will be required to undergo child protection screening, including checks with past employers and the Disclosure and Barring Service. This post is exempt from the Rehabilitation of Offenders Act 1974. Applicants must have the existing and continuing right to live and work in the UK.
